What is a medical writer?

Medical writers are professionals who create scientific documents related to healthcare, medicine, and the life sciences. They produce materials such as clinical study reports, journal articles, regulatory submissions, and educational content for healthcare professionals or the public. Medical writers must have a strong understanding of medical terminology, research methods, and regulatory guidelines. Their work helps communicate complex scientific information clearly, accurately, and in compliance with industry standards.

What does a medical writer do?

Medical writers create scientific documents and articles. This can include a variety of different types of papers, including research documents, educational or promotional literature, articles, and abstracts. You may ghostwrite for well-known physicians and scientists, or you may write under your own name, depending on what field you are in. Other medical writer jobs include journalists for medical magazines, authors of books, and those who write marketing materials for health care organizations. Regardless of your specialty, you must be able to interpret complex scientific information and create articles that people can read and understand, particularly when writing for the general public.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a medical writer?

To thrive as a Medical Writer, you need a strong background in life sciences or medicine, excellent written communication skills, and often an advanced degree such as a PhD, MD, or relevant certification. Familiarity with reference management software, medical literature databases, and regulatory guidelines like ICH or GPP is typically required. Attention to detail, the ability to interpret complex data, and collaboration skills set standout professionals apart in this role. These competencies ensure the production of accurate, compliant, and accessible medical documents crucial for regulatory approval, education, and communication in healthcare.

What is the difference between Medical Writer vs Clinical Writer?

AspectMedical WriterClinical Writer
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in life sciences, healthcare, or related fields; certifications like AMWA or EMWA are commonSimilar credentials; often holds degrees in life sciences with certifications in clinical research or writing
Work EnvironmentWorks in pharmaceutical, biotech, or healthcare companies, often in offices or remote settingsPrimarily in clinical research organizations, pharmaceutical companies, or hospitals, often in office or remote settings
Industry UsageUsed across pharma, biotech, medical device industries for regulatory, educational, and promotional contentFocused on clinical trial documentation, protocols, and reports within clinical research

Medical Writers and Clinical Writers share similar backgrounds and work environments, often collaborating in healthcare and pharmaceutical sectors. The main difference lies in their focus: Medical Writers create a broad range of medical content, while Clinical Writers specialize in clinical trial documentation and reports.

How does a medical writer typically collaborate with subject matter experts during a project?

Medical Writers frequently work closely with physicians, researchers, and regulatory specialists to ensure content accuracy and clarity. This collaboration often involves conducting interviews, reviewing scientific data, and incorporating expert feedback into drafts. Building strong professional relationships and maintaining clear communication are key for efficiently resolving technical questions and aligning final documents with project objectives. This teamwork is essential for producing high-quality, compliant materials that meet both scientific and regulatory standards.
